The word economics from Greek is translated as an «Art of managing the household»
Economists usually say: «It is an art of selling one potato for the price of one kilo», when you are talking about production of goods with the high added-value.
History acknowledges that the art of predicting, knowing something before others will find it out is the way to success. The carrier-pigeon made Rothschild a millionaire, bringing news about Napoleon defeat at Waterloo. Finding out this faster than others, he managed to use properly the valuable information.

Italian Bank Banca Monte dei Paschi di Siena is the oldest bank in the world, and was founded in 1472
The largest reserve of foreign exchange and gold has China, but the word «capital» comes from Latin expression «money, which brings interest».
The history of paper money starts in the 10th century in China. In the middle ages in England money was not counted, it was weighted, therefrom comes the name «pound sterling» as a measure of weight.
Celebrating the 200th year anniversary of Victor Hugo France made a golden coin of 20 EUR. The reverse «V. Hugo», and the avers the hero of the novel"Les Miserable" Havrosh and the scenery of the district in Paris.
